HIP 31319

HIP 31319 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star located in the constellation Gemini.

Located approximately 712.1 light-years from Earth, HIP 31319 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 31319 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

At an apparent magnitude of +10.19, HIP 31319 is a faint star that requires a telescope to observe. It is invisible to the naked eye and too dim for most binoculars.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.418.
